Power Density Calculation

Q: How do I determine power density at a location?

A: The derivation for power density as a function of field strength (in dBu) is shown:

By definition, field strength in dBu is dB above one microvolt:

By definition, power density is Watts per square meter:

Impedance of free-space is 377 Ohms:

For example, for a field strength of 45dBu, the power density is 8.388 x 10-11 W/m2. To obtain the value in dBW/ m2, take 10Log of that value.
